2.2.2
Impact Attenuating Substrate
The substrate shall be compatible with the wear surface, and shall consist
of modular units; poured-in-place; or loose fill. Recycled materials shall
conform to EPA requirements in accordance with Section 01670 RECYCLED /
RECOVERED MATERIALS.
2.2.2.1
Poured-In-Place Substrate
Poured-in-place substrate shall consist of a [100] [_____] percent recycled
shredded styrene butadiene rubber (SBR) adhered with a 100 percent solid
polyurethane binder to form a resilient, porous material or shredded
rubber. Strands of SBR may vary from a minimum 0.5 mm 1/50 inch to a
maximum 2 mm 2/25 inch thickness; by a minimum 3 mm 1/8 inch to a maximum
20 mm 4/5 inch length. Binder shall be between a minimum 12 percent and a
maximum 16 percent of the total weight of the mixture of rubber and
urethane; and shall provide 100 percent coating of the particles. Foam
rubber will not be accepted in the substrate.
2.2.2.2
Loose Fill Substrate
The loose fill substrate shall consist of [100] [_____] percent recycled
shredded rubber produced from recycled vehicle tires without non-steel
belts. Loose-fill strands may vary from a minimum 3 mm 1/8 inch to a
maximum 6 mm 1/4 inch thickness; a minimum 3 mm 1/8 inch to a maximum 13 mm
1/2 inch width; and a minimum 13 mm 1/2 inch to a maximum 50 mm 2 inch
length.
2.2.3
Wear Surface
Wear surfaces consist of the following: a poured-in-place durable,
weather-resistant, ultraviolet stable, water permeable material top-coat;
an integral component of a tile system; synthetic turf wear surface; rubber
sheet wear surface; or a polyethylene woven plastic sheet wear surface.
